Thoroughly inspect for rust, especially undercarriage, sills, and wheel arches, as it's a major concern.
Check carburetor condition; rough idling, stalling, or poor acceleration can indicate issues.
Test all electrical components (lights, wipers, gauges), as aging wiring can cause problems.
Verify any available service history, focusing on regular maintenance and previous rust repairs.
Consider the availability of specific body and interior trim parts before purchase, as these are often hard to find.
Factor in potential costs for restoration or significant repairs due to the car's age.
Take a thorough test drive to assess engine, transmission, and suspension performance.
